Welcome aboard! The Furrowlink gateway sits between the tractor fleet's CAN collectors and the Haybarn ingest cluster, so if telemetry goes quiet, start here. First, check that the MQTT bridge on the Tilsworth edge box is still subscribed to the fleet topics — it drops silently after a DHCP renew sometimes. Restart with `furrowctl bridge restart` and wait about 90 seconds before judging success. Before you file anything with the Grainfield ops crew, note the build token printed at startup, shown below.

pipeline stamp: htk9_5c8791c03

## Runbook: LiftSim Elevator-Dispatch Simulator

If dispatch latency alerts fire, first check the LiftSim worker pool on the Orvane cluster — stuck workers show `state=blocked` for >120s. Restart with `liftsim-ctl drain --pool dispatch` then rescale to 8 workers. The simulator replays traffic from the Bram Tower dataset; do not point it at production dispatch endpoints. After restart, the sim must re-register with the Corridor scheduling API. Registration requires the internal service key, which is provided below.

app token of hawif-kafof = kto15_B3AN0KfpZRy4TLc

/*
 * MAX_FANOUT_BATCH caps how many regional alert topics the Stormrelay
 * dispatcher publishes to per tick. Raising this speeds up severe-weather
 * fan-out but risks overwhelming the Gustport message broker, which was
 * the root cause of the March brownout. If you're on call and alerts are
 * lagging, check broker backpressure before touching this value — it's
 * almost never the bottleneck. This constant was last tuned and validated
 * against the build recorded below.
 */

pipeline stamp: htk31_3c6b63a1fd55b8745625d3b6ce9c5fc